Den viktigste måten å skape dynamiske effekter på websider er ved bruk av klientsideskript. De er kodestykker som tolkes av skriptmotoren til applikasjonen som viser dokumentet. JavaScript er et populært programmeringsspråk som brukes til skripting. For at skriptet skal kunne kjøres, må det settes inn i dokumentet på en eller annen måte.
Det er nødvendig
- - skriptkode;
- - kildedokument;
- - tekstredigerer.
Bruksanvisning
Trinn 1
Bestem den beste måten å sette inn skriptet på. Hvis det antas at det samme skriptet vil bli brukt i forskjellige dokumenter, er det fornuftig å flytte det til en ekstern fil og koble det derfra. Ellers er det verdt å legge inn skriptteksten i brødteksten på siden. Hvis størrelsen på skriptet er stor, er det verdt å plassere det i en egen blokk i dokumentet. Hvis programkoden er liten i volum og implementerer en reaksjon på en hvilken som helst hendelse, er det tillatt å plassere den i et attributt som definerer et elements innebygde hendelsesbehandler eller href-attributtet til en lenke.
Steg 2
Lim inn skriptet fra en ekstern kilde. Legg til et SCRIPT-element med de angitte src- og typeattributtene til dokumentet eller HEAD-seksjonen. For eksempel kan du gjøre det slik: Verdien til src-attributtet må være en URI som peker på ressursen manusteksten skal lastes fra. Charset-attributtet er valgfritt. Det indikerer kodingen av skriptteksten. Men hvis den utelates, blir kodingsverdien tatt som kodingsverdien til dokumentet som skriptet settes inn i.
Trinn 3
Sett inn skriptet i teksten på siden. Bruk et SCRIPT-element med skripttekst inni. For eksempel kan det se slik ut:
varsel ("Skriptet fungerer!");
HTML-kommentarer som vedlegger koden kreves for kompatibilitet med eldre nettlesere. Du kan bruke XML-kommentarer i XHTML-dokumenter.
Trinn 4
Sett inn javascript-koden i innebygde hendelsesbehandlere. Finn elementet i dokumentet hvis hendelse du vil håndtere. Legg til et attributt som definerer riktig behandler. For eksempel er attributtet som spesifiserer behandleren for et museklikk på et element onclick, behandleren for tap av fokus-signalet er uskarpt, og tastetrykkbehandleren er onkeydown.
Trinn 5
Skriv inn skriptkoden som teksten som spesifiserer verdien til det attributtet som er lagt til. For å vise en melding for eksempel når et DIV-element klikkes med musen, kan du bruke følgende konstruksjon: Teksttekst Merk at for å definere strengliteraler i den innebygde elementbehandlerkoden, må du bruke en annen type anførselstegn enn de som spesifiserer verdien av HTML-attributtet …
Trinn 6
Legg til skriptet i href-elementet i lenken. Href-verdien må være en URL, hvis protokollbeskrivelse er "javascript:", og adressedelen er et beregnet uttrykk. For eksempel: Linktekst Hvis du trenger å bruke flere uttrykk, bruk en setningsblokk definert av parentesene {og}.